## Notice

Sustrans wishes to commission a city-wide residents' travel behaviour "push-to-online" survey in up to 18 cities and areas across the UK. The survey will gather data about walking, wheeling and cycling and travel behaviour, satisfaction and attitudes about a range of issues related to walking, wheeling and cycling in their city among a representative sample of residents. The successful contractor will design a research methodology and questionnaire tools compatible with the previous methodology and questionnaire, conduct the survey fieldwork, clean and analyse the data and return specified outputs to Sustrans for further analysis and modelling. Sustrans intends to commission for one iteration of fieldwork in 2023. Please see Invitation to Tender for further details.
